系统安全漏洞扫描工具有哪些

弱密码弱密码 in 问答 2024-09-16 1:57:17

系统安全漏洞扫描工具主要有Nessus、OpenVAS、Qualys、Burp Suite、Acunetix、Rapid7 InsightVM、WPScan等。这些工具用于识别系统、应用及网络中的安全漏洞,提供详细的报告和修复建议,以加强企业的网络安全防护。定期使用漏洞扫描工具,可有效降低安全风险,保障信息系统的可靠性与安全性。

安全漏洞的数量与复杂性迅速增加,企业及个人面临的安全隐患日益严峻。为了有效地识别和修补这些漏洞,漏洞扫描工具成为了不可或缺的安全保障措施。弱密码将深入探讨系统安全漏洞扫描工具的种类、功能以及在实际应用中的重要性。

源码 Source code

一、漏洞扫描工具的类型

漏洞扫描工具通常可以分为以下几种类型:

1. 网络漏洞扫描工具

这类工具主要用于扫描网络设备、服务器和其他在线资产的安全漏洞。它们通过主动探测来识别潜在的安全风险,例如未打补丁的系统、默认密码的账号等。

常见工具:

  • Nessus:Nessus 是一款功能强大的商业漏洞扫描工具,能够识别多种类型的漏洞,包括操作系统、应用程序和网络设备的漏洞。它的用户界面友好,支持自动化扫描和定期报告。
  • OpenVAS:作为一个开源的网络漏洞扫描工具,OpenVAS 提供了一套全面的漏洞检测解决方案,能够对网络资产进行细致的扫描,并提供详细的漏洞报告。

2. 应用程序漏洞扫描工具

应用程序漏洞扫描工具专注于发现 web 应用程序中的安全漏洞,例如 SQL 注入、跨站脚本(XSS)等网络攻击向量。

常见工具:

  • Burp Suite:Burp Suite 是一款广泛使用的 web 安全测试工具,具备爬虫、代理和扫描功能,能有效发现和验证 web 应用中的安全漏洞。
  • Acunetix:Acunetix 专注于自动扫描 web 应用程序,支持多种现代 web 技术,对常见的安全缺陷进行深入分析,报告简洁明了。

3. 主机漏洞扫描工具

此类工具主要用于评估本地计算机、服务器及其他设备的安全状态,寻找配置错误、未打补丁的程序以及其他本地安全隐患。

常见工具:

  • Qualys:Qualys 是一款云端的主机漏洞扫描解决方案,能够持续分析主机的安全状况,提供实时的威胁情报与报告。
  • Rapid7 Nexpose:Nexpose 提供强大的实时漏洞检测和安全风险评估功能,支持 广泛的配置与合规性检测。

4. 专用漏洞扫描工具

这类工具针对特定的系统或应用进行专门的漏洞检测,比如数据库,开发框架等,提供更专业化的服务。

常见工具:

  • SQLMap:专为 SQL 注入漏洞检测与利用设计的工具。它能够自动检测,利用并且帮助修复 SQL 注入漏洞。
  • OWASP ZAP:这是一个开源的 web 应用程序安全扫描工具,有效发现和验证 web 应用中的安全问题,适合开发阶段的安全测试。

二、漏洞扫描工具的功能

针对不同类型的漏洞扫描工具,它们大致拥有以下几方面的功能:

1. 发现漏洞

扫描工具的核心功能便是发现系统中的潜在漏洞。通过策略设定,它们能够识别出多个漏洞类型,包括但不限于已知漏洞、过期软件、配置错误等。

2. 漏洞分类

漏扫工具不仅可以发现漏洞,还能够对其进行分类,便于用户理解漏洞的性质和潜在影响。这让安全团队可以更快地评估和优先修复具有高风险的漏洞。

3. 生成报告

绝大多数漏洞扫描工具提供详细的报告功能,包括扫描结果、漏洞描述、风险评分及修复建议。这样的报告对于后续漏洞修复工作至关重要。

4. 交互式修复建议

许多先进的扫描工具不仅提供漏洞报告,还提供针对每个漏洞的具体修复建议。这帮助安全团队在实际工作中降低修复时间和成本。

5. 定期调度与自动化

定期进行漏洞扫描是确保系统安全的有效措施。许多漏洞扫描工具支持计划任务,使得用户能够自动化执行扫描,并在发现漏洞时及时通知。

三、选择漏洞扫描工具的考虑因素

在选择合适的漏洞扫描工具时,用户应考虑以下几个因素:

1. 扫描覆盖范围

确保工具能够覆盖组织内部所用的所有类型的 网络设备、应用程序及操作系统,并具备最新的漏洞数据库。

2. 用户友好性

工具的用户界面应简洁易懂,能够高效地完成设置、扫描、分析和报告生成的整个流程。一个友好的用户体验可以显著提高工作效率。

3. 成本效益

不同的漏洞扫描工具有着不同的定价策略,组织应根据实际需求与预算来选用适合的工具,兼顾功能和成本。

4. 更新频率

安全漏洞在不断变化,工具的更新频率也显得尤为重要。选择提供特别支持与定期更新的工具,有助于保持对新出现的威胁的快速响应能力。

5. 客户支持和社区

一个活跃的用户社区和专业的客户支持可以为用户提供必要的帮助与建议,特别是遇到复杂问题时。

四、总结

漏洞扫描工具在现代信息安全管理中扮演着重要角色,有效地识别并帮助修复系统中的安全漏洞是保护企业和用户信息安全的必要手段。从网络漏洞扫描到应用程序专用的扫描工具,不同类型的工具能够为信息安全提供全方位的保障。在选择合适的工具时,企业和个人应综合考虑功能、用户体验、成本等多方面的因素,从而制定出有效的漏洞管理策略,确保系统的安全性。在全球数字化加速的背景下,安全工作愈发重要,而漏洞扫描工具无疑是筑牢安全防线的第一步。

-- End --

相关推荐